3D Printing in Dental Surgery
To boost the field of oral surgery, you can check out the subtopic of 3D printing in oral surgery. This cutting-edge innovation has the possible to change the means oral surgeons operate and deal with patients. Right here are four key methods which 3D printing is shaping the area:
- ** Custom-made Surgical Guides **: 3D printing permits the production of highly exact and patient-specific surgical overviews, improving the accuracy and effectiveness of treatments.
- ** Implant Prosthetics **: With 3D printing, oral surgeons can develop customized implant prosthetics that completely fit a patient's distinct composition, causing much better end results and patient satisfaction.
-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, minimizing the requirement for standard implanting techniques and boosting healing and recovery time.
- ** Education and learning and Training **: 3D printing can be used to produce practical surgical versions for instructional functions, permitting oral surgeons to practice intricate procedures prior to performing them on individuals.
With its possible to improve accuracy, personalization, and training, 3D printing is an exciting growth in the field of dental surgery.
Minimally Invasive Strategies
To even more advance the area of oral surgery, welcome the possibility of minimally intrusive techniques that can significantly profit both specialists and people alike.
Minimally invasive methods are reinventing the area by decreasing surgical injury, lessening post-operative discomfort, and speeding up the recovery process. These methods involve using smaller incisions and specialized tools to do treatments with accuracy and efficiency.
By making use of sophisticated imaging technology, such as cone beam of light computed tomography (CBCT), surgeons can properly prepare and perform surgical treatments with very little invasiveness.
Additionally, making use of lasers in dental surgery enables specific cells cutting and coagulation, leading to reduced bleeding and decreased recovery time.
